Nagios Plugins README
---------------------

* For instructions on installing these plugins for use with Nagios,
see below. In addition, generic instructions for the GNU toolchain
can be found in the INSTALL file.

* For major changes between releases, read the NEWS file.

* For information on detailed changes that have been made or plugins
that have been added, read the Changelog file.

* Some plugins require that you have additional programs and/or
libraries installed on your system before they can be used. Plugins
that are dependent on other programs/libraries that are missing are
usually not compiled. Read the REQUIREMENTS file for more information.

* For a list of outstanding bugs for this release, see the BUGS file.

* Individual plugins are self documenting. All plugins that comply with
the basic guidelines for development will provide detailed help when
invoked with the '-h' or '--help' options.

* The file command.cfg contains example configurations for many of the
plugins

* The win32 subdir contains plugins specific to the Win32 platform.
These are scripts or binaries.

Nagios Plugins Quick-and-Dirty Installation Instructions
--------------------------------------------------------

0) If you are using the CVS tree, you will need m4, gettext, automake, and autoconf.
To start out, run ./tools/setup

For more detail, see the developer guidelines at
http://nagiosplug.sourceforge.net/developer-guidelines.html.


1) Run the configure script to initialize variables and create a Makefile, etc.

./configure --prefix=BASEDIRECTORY --with-nagios-user=SOMEUSER --with-nagios-group=SOMEGROUP --with-cgiurl=SOMEURL

a) Replace BASEDIRECTORY with the path of the directory under which Nagios
is installed (default is '/usr/local/nagios')
b) Replace SOMEUSER with the name of a user on your system that will be
assigned permissions to the installed plugins (default is 'nagios')
c) Replace SOMEGRP with the name of a group on your system that will be
assigned permissions to the installed plugins (default is 'nagios')
d) Replace CGIURL with the path used to access the Nagios CGIs with
a web browser (default is '/nagios/cgi-bin')


2) Compile the plugins with the following command:

make


3) Install the compiled plugins and plugin scripts with the following command:

make install

The installation procedure will attempt to place the plugins in a
'libexec/' subdirectory in the base directory you specified with
the --prefix argument to the configure script.

4) There are some plugins that require setuid. If you run make install as
a non root user, they will not be installed. To install, switch to root and
run:

make install-root

5) Verify that your host configuration file (hosts.cfg) for Nagios contains
the correct paths to the new plugins.

LICENSE STUFF
-------------

This software is released under the GNU Public License with the additional
exemption that compiling, linking and/or using OpenSSL is allowed.

See the COPYING file for the complete GPL text.
